Importance of Database Cleansing

Data is the lifeblood of any company. Businesses and individuals generate a large amount of data over time. Eventually, the data becomes out of date and must be verified. Furthermore, there is data redundancy due to the following factors: incorrect data loading and an inadequate or insufficient data validation procedure. Moreover, data values fluctuate over time due to changes in the internal and external environments. You must keep the data as current and accurate as possible. Data cleaning is going through all the data in the system and either removing or updating it if it is incomplete, duplicate, irrelevant, incorrectly formatted, or out of date. Though data cleansing entails deleting material, the main focus is updating and correcting the data. It also consolidates data to guarantee that the system operates properly and efficiently. Data cleansing is typically done once and can take a long time if the data amount is large. As a result, it is advised to perform it frequently, and if you find difficulty, contact data cleansing providers. The number of abnormalities determines the frequency with which you do it. Avoid costly errors: When you undertake data cleansing yourself or take help from data cleansing providers, you avoid the costs that arise as a result of processing errors, troubleshooting, or correcting incorrect data. For example, correcting any inaccurate addresses saves time and money on delivering deliveries to the wrong clients or on costly redeliveries. Ensure that work is done through multiple channels: Once data purification is completed, multichannel customer data management becomes simple. Data cleansing ensures that every byte of client data is correct. It enables you to implement contact strategies across multiple media successfully. Improve the customer acquisition process: When a company has a well-maintained data set, it is in the best position to generate a list of prospects based on the correct data set. It improves the efficiency of customer acquisition and onboarding. Clean data improves decision-making: Nothing improves decision-making more than clean data. It supports all essential metrics, providing superior insights to make more educated decisions. Increase your employees' productivity: data cleansing improves data quality and productivity. You may improve the quality of your information by eliminating erroneous data or updating it. Your employees will be able to handle incorrect or incomplete data. Their output will increase.

You waste more time sending emails to inactive or non-existent contacts. That time is saved through data purification. Increase revenue: When you perform marketing and communication efforts using clean data, you may expect greater outcomes and a higher ROI. Your communications are delivered consistently and strategically. You increase revenue and meet your fundamental business objectives by obtaining better replies and interactions. Clean data makes it easier for marketers to identify high-profile prospects. A well-segmented data set offers customized messages to attract high-value clients. Reduce waste and save money: Data cleansing by data cleansing providers eliminates waste associated with traditional marketing strategies. Your updated data list connects you with people who are interested in your message. It decreases the likelihood of your emails being discarded without being viewed. You save money by reducing the printing and distribution required for mailing. Branding: When your message reaches the proper people, your market reputation improves. Your brand's integrity and reputation are preserved. Reduce compliance risk: Another significant advantage of data cleansing is reducing compliance risks.
